Greenway Greenhouse Cannabis Launches First Brands In The Canadian Market

Author: Nicolás Jose Rodriguez | September 28, 2023 07:54pm

Greenway Greenhouse Cannabis Corporation (CSE:GWAY) (OTC:GWAYF), a leading Canadian greenhouse marijuana cultivator, marks a significant milestone by launching its inaugural brands and SKUs, now accepted by the Ontario Cannabis Store for the Winter 2023-2024 product call.

Company president Carl Mastronardi highlighted Greenway's mission to provide high-quality products at fair prices, resonating with hardworking individuals looking for value and quality.

CEO Jamie D'Alimonte expressed excitement about the company's journey to market its own products, emphasizing meticulous planning and a commitment to meeting Canadian consumers' evolving tastes.

"Going to market with our own products has been part of our long-term strategy for the last few years. As we do with everything, we have been meticulous in every aspect of our go-to-market strategy. Our team has been hyper-focused on finding cultivars that meet the ever-changing tastes of Canadian consumers," D'Alimonte said. "We are excited that in short order we will be able to go into our local stores and pick up Greenway branded products."

New Brands 

  • EPIC Cannabis Co: This craft whole flower brand debuts with a 7g package of Berry Sunset, a sought-after fruit-driven cultivar offering a unique value proposition for both connoisseurs and general consumers.
  • MillRite: Targeting value-driven consumers, MillRite offers prerolls and milled flower products. Its initial launch features a 2x0.5g preroll SKU with Greenway's Lavender Haze, a beloved sativa-leaning flower known for its floral, cedar, and citrus notes.

CFO Darren Peddle outlined the strategic shift toward a hybrid B2B and B2C business model, anticipating increased revenues and gross profits while solidifying Greenway's position as a consumer-facing brand.

This move signifies a pivotal shift for Greenway, tapping into the Canadian cannabis market's growing demand and its aspirations to become a leading cultivator in Canada.
